NEW YORK--Major General Robert Wolfe, the commander of the New York Naval Militia, presents the New York State Defense of Liberty Medal to New York Guard Major Michael Lonski on May 23. The award recognizes the support that Lonksi, a trauma psychologist, provided to members of the National Guard and the New York Military Forces in the days following the Sept. 11, 2001 attacks on the World Trade Center. The ceremony took place on the HMCS Iroquois. The Canadian destroyer was docked in New York for Fleet Week ceremonies. The New York Guard is the state’s volunteer defense force.
